The Nelson Civic Theatre Society is expected to present a revised application plan Monday night for a federal Canada 150 grant.
This after their first phase concept for a multi-million-dollar digital conference and learning centre was rejected by council last week.
One of the four councillors who opposed – Janice Morrison -figures things were moving just too fast.
Other concerns from council included the long term sustainability of a conference space, the society’s ability to raise their own dollars, and the design of the planned concourse.
The society had proposed building a $1.6 million first floor concourse that could access all future movie theatres and other spaces in the 80-year old city-owned site.
The city would contribute $850,000 while the society would raise it’s own money for the second movie house.
